Chambal Fertilizers reported strong FY26 results with standalone revenue growing 24.9% to Rs. 20,794 crore from Rs. 16,646 crore in FY25. Profit after tax increased 17.7% to Rs. 1,950 crore from Rs. 1,657 crore. The Board recommended a final dividend of Rs. 6 per share (60%). The company achieved robust growth driven by complex fertilisers segment which saw revenue nearly triple to Rs. 7,025 crore. However, EBITDA margin compressed from approximately 16.8% to 14.1% due to higher input costs. Trade receivables increased significantly to Rs. 2,075 crore from Rs. 368 crore, requiring monitoring. Audit reports were issued with unmodified opinions on both standalone and consolidated financials. The company also recorded Rs. 30.39 crore as past service cost under new labour codes effective November 2025.
Strong revenue growth of ~25% is positive, though the margin compression and large trade receivables increase are concerns that investors should monitor. The company maintains clean financials with no audit qualifications.
